Freight forwarding is a vital component of international trade and logistics, acting as a bridge between shippers and carriers. Understanding how freight forwarding works can help businesses streamline their global shipping practices. In this article, we will explore the various aspects of freight forwarding, its key functions, and how it operates within the supply chain.

1. What is Freight Forwarding?

Freight forwarding is the process of transporting goods from one location to another through the arrangement of various shipping and logistical services. Freight forwarders manage the entire process of moving cargo, ensuring that shipments arrive at their destinations on time and within budget.

Key Role of Freight Forwarders

  • Intermediary: Freight forwarders serve as intermediaries between shippers and carriers, facilitating smooth communication and coordination.
  • Logistics Management: They handle various logistical aspects, including documentation, customs clearance, and insurance.

2. Why Do Businesses Use Freight Forwarders?

Expertise in Logistics

Freight forwarders possess specialized knowledge in international shipping logistics, making them invaluable to businesses without in-house expertise. They can help companies navigate complex regulatory environments and ensure compliance with various shipping laws.

Cost Efficiency

By consolidating shipments and negotiating better shipping rates with carriers, freight forwarders can often provide more cost-effective solutions than shippers could achieve on their own.

Time Savings

Managing logistics can be time-consuming. Freight forwarders take on this responsibility, freeing shippers to focus on their core business activities.

3. How Does Freight Forwarding Work?

Step 1: Receiving the Shipment Details

The process begins when a shipper contacts a freight forwarder with the details of their cargo. Key information includes:

  • Type of goods
  • Dimensions and weight
  • Shipping origin and destination
  • Delivery timelines

Step 2: Assessing Shipping Options

Based on the received information, the freight forwarder evaluates different shipping options. They consider factors such as:

  • Cost (air, sea, or land transport)
  • Transit times
  • Route efficiency

Step 3: Preparing Documentation

Freight forwarders handle all necessary shipping documentation to ensure compliance with local and international regulations. Essential documents include:

  • Bill of lading (BOL)
  • Commercial invoice
  • Packing list
  • Export licenses (if needed)

Step 4: Arranging Transport

The freight forwarder coordinates the transportation of goods, selecting appropriate carriers (trucking companies, ocean liners, or airlines) based on the best available options.

Step 5: Customs Clearance

Freight forwarders facilitate customs clearance by preparing the necessary paperwork and ensuring that duties and taxes are paid. This step is crucial for avoiding delays and ensuring compliance with import/export laws.

Step 6: Tracking Shipments

Throughout the shipping process, freight forwarders provide real-time tracking information to shippers, allowing them to monitor the status of their cargo.

Step 7: Delivery and Final Documentation

Once the cargo arrives at its destination, the freight forwarder ensures that it is delivered to the final address. They also provide any necessary delivery documentation and follow up on any post-shipping issues.

4. Types of Freight Forwarding Services

Air Freight Forwarding

Air freight forwarding is the process of shipping goods via air transportation. It is ideal for time-sensitive shipments but can be more expensive than other methods.

Ocean Freight Forwarding

Ocean freight is a cost-effective method for shipping large quantities of goods. Freight forwarders handle containerization, loading, and shipping, making it suitable for bulk shipments.

Land Freight Forwarding

Land freight involves the transportation of goods overland, typically using trucks. It's commonly used for regional shipments within a continent.

Intermodal Freight Forwarding

This method combines multiple modes of transport (e.g., rail and truck) to move goods efficiently. Intermodal shipping can help reduce costs and improve delivery times.

5. Key Benefits of Using Freight Forwarding Services

Simplified Logistics

Freight forwarders simplify the entire shipping process, making it easier for businesses to handle complex logistical challenges.

Risk Mitigation

By managing paperwork, customs clearance, and compliance with international laws, freight forwarders help mitigate the risks associated with global shipping.

Flexibility

Freight forwarders offer a range of options and services tailored to the specific needs of shippers, allowing for customized logistics solutions.

Enhanced Networking

With established relationships with shipping carriers, freight forwarders can negotiate better rates and services, providing significant benefits to clients.

6. Challenges in Freight Forwarding

Regulatory Compliance

The constantly changing landscape of international trade regulations can pose challenges for freight forwarders. Staying updated on compliance is critical to avoiding penalties.

Customs Delays

Issues related to customs clearance can lead to shipment delays. Freight forwarders must effectively manage documentation and communication with customs authorities.

Market Fluctuations

Fluctuating shipping rates due to market conditions can impact costs and availability. Freight forwarders need to adapt to these changes quickly.
